Royal Purple Velvet Cake

Indulge in Royal Purple Velvet Cake with Creamy Frosting

This Royal Purple Velvet Cake combines a moist texture with rich cocoa and vanilla flavors, making it a stunning dessert for any celebration.
Prep Time 25 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Cooling Time 10 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 5 minutes
Servings: 12 slices
Course: Desserts
Cuisine: American
Calories: 400

Ingredients
  

For the Cake
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our Can substitute with gluten-free flour
  • 1 cup cocoa powder Dark cocoa powder works well
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 cup unsalted butter Softened
  • 3 large eggs At room temperature
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1 cup buttermilk Can substitute with milk and v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on purple liquid food coloring Gel food coloring recommended
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 tablespoon white vinegar
For the Frosting
  • 8 ounces cream cheese Softened
  • ½ cup unsalted butter Softened
  • 4 cups powdered sugar Add gradually
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Equipment

  • Mixing Bowls
  • Electric Mixer
  • Oven
  • Cake pans
  • whisk
  • Wire rack

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and prepare your cake pans by greasing and dusting them.
  2. Whisk together the flour and cocoa powder in a medium bowl.
  3. Cream the butter and sugar in a large bowl for about 3 minutes until light and fluffy.
  4. Add the eggs one at a time and then blend in the vanilla extract.
  5. Gradually combine the dry ingredients with the buttermilk, stirring gently until just mixed.
  6. Add purple food coloring gradually until you achieve the desired hue.
  7. Mix baking soda with white vinegar, then fold this bubbly mixture into the batter.
  8. Divide the batter between the prepared pans and bake for 25-30 minutes.
  9. Let the cakes cool for about 10 minutes in the pans,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
  10. Beat together cream cheese and butter, then gradually add powdered sugar and vanilla extract to make the frosting.
  11. Assemble the cake by layering frosting between cooled cake layers and covering the outside.
  12. Garnish with edible flowers or sprinkles for a finishing touch.

Notes

Ensure eggs are at room temperature for batter blending. Don't overmix the batter for a light cake texture. Allow cake layers to cool completely before frosting to prevent melting.
